On infinite dimensional Volterra type operators [PDF]
In this paper we study Volterra type operators on infinite dimensional simplex. It is provided a sufficient condition for Volterra type operators to be bijective. Furthermore it is shoved that the condition is not necessary.

Light‐Emitting Diodes Based on Metal Halide Perovskite and Perovskite Related Nanocrystals
The review covers the past and current developments in light‐emitting diodes (LEDs) exploiting nanocrystals of halide perovskites and perovskite‐related materials. The review examines the aspects of material optimizations, device engineering, and applications.
